Instructions
Patient must not flex hand prior to collection.  Collect specimen without a tourniquet.
Specimen should be collected in a Dark Green (no gel) Na Heparin tube.  Place specimen on ice.


Transport Container
Ice


Specimen Stability
15 minutes room temp, 8 hours on ice


Reject Criteria (Eg, hemolysis? Lipemia? Thaw/Other?)
Clotted samples, aged samples


Clinical Significance
Lactic acidosis occurs in two clinical settings -- (1) type A (hypoxic), associated with decreased tissue oxigenation such as shock, hypovolemia (diminished blood volume, left ventricular failure; and B (metabolic), associated with diseases such as diabetes mellitus, neoplasia, liver disease, drugs/toxins, and inborn errors of metabolism.
